Akron, OH 44398 Frost Dates

When can you plant in Akron, OH?

Zone 6b

Typically, the last spring freeze lands around 04/24, roughly 239 days out. The first fall frost typically arrives around 10/28, about 186 frost-free days later.

Akron sits in USDA Zone 6b (-5 to 0°F average annual minimum). The dates above are NOAA's 1991-2020 normal at the nearest reporting station, a 30-year average, not a forecast.

How much risk comes with planting early here

04/24 is the middle of 30 years of NOAA records, not a promise. Plant by 04/10 and you're betting against frost in roughly 9 years out of 10. 05/09 is the safer bet, historically only a 1-in-10 chance of frost that late.

How Akron compares

Akron's growing season runs about 186 days, ranking 22,673 of 40,283 US ZIP codes measured here, longest to shortest. Within OH, it ranks 452 of 1,383.
